Image size reduction circuit for reducing ordinary-sized image into smaller area

摘要
An image squeezing circuit produces an output image carrying signal (S2) for reproducing an small-sized image 1/m times larger than an ordinary-sized image (where m is an integer not less than two), and an input image carrying signal (S1) is separated for producing an analog chrominance subcarrier signal (D1), an analog luminance signal (Y1) and a color subcarrier signal (F1), wherein the analog luminance signal is sampled with a sampling signal (F5) n/m times larger in frequency than the color subcarrier signal (where n is an integer not less than three) for producing a decimated digital luminance signal(Y3) but the analog chrominance subcarrier signal is sampled with another sampling signal (F4) n times larger in frequency than the color subcarrier signal in every m pulse intervals of the color subcarrier signal for producing a decimated digital chrominance signal (D3), the decimated digital luminance signal and the decimated digital chrominance signal being supplied to respective digital-to-analog converting circuits (215 and 315) in response to a high frequency pulse signal (F2) n times larger in frequency than the color subcarrier signal for producing the output image carrying signal.
